How to make crispy chicken for chicken and waffles

When it comes to making crispy chicken for chicken and waffles, there are a few key steps to keep in mind. First, be sure to dry the chicken thoroughly before coating it in breading. This will help the breading to adhere properly and ensure even frying. Additionally, using a hot oil temperature and frying the chicken for just the right amount of time will help to achieve maximum crispiness.

Ingredients that can be used as a different type of breading for chicken and waffles

One alternative to traditional flour-based breading for chicken is to use cornmeal or polenta. These ingredients can add a unique texture and flavor to the dish, providing a crispier and slightly nuttier flavor compared to flour-based breading. Panko breadcrumbs are another option that can add a light and airy texture to the chicken.

In addition to cornmeal, polenta, and panko breadcrumbs, there are other ingredients that can be used as a different type of breading for chicken and waffles. For example, crushed potato chips or pretzels can add a salty crunch to the dish. Crushed cornflakes or rice cereal can also be used to create a crispy coating for the chicken.Another option for a different type of breading is to use ground nuts, such as almonds or pecans. This can add a rich, nutty flavor to the chicken and provide a crunchy texture. Additionally, using a mixture of different ingredients, such as combining cornmeal and crushed pretzels, can create a unique and flavorful breading for the chicken. Tips for achieving the perfect texture for your chicken breading

There are a few tips and tricks to achieving the perfect texture for your chicken breading, no matter which type you decide to use. One key tip is to dip the chicken in beaten egg before coating in your chosen breading. This will help the breading to adhere to the chicken and create a crispy outer layer. Additionally, do not overcrowd the frying pan or deep fryer when cooking your chicken, as this can lead to uneven cooking and a soggy breading.

Another tip to achieve the perfect texture for your chicken breading is to use a combination of different types of breading. For example, you can mix breadcrumbs with cornmeal or panko to create a unique texture and flavor. Experimenting with different combinations can help you find the perfect breading for your taste.It’s also important to let the breaded chicken rest for a few minutes before cooking. This allows the breading to set and adhere to the chicken, preventing it from falling off during cooking. Creating a gluten-free version of chicken and waffles by using alternative flours

For those who are gluten intolerant or simply looking for a healthier option, using alternative flours such as rice flour or quinoa flour can be a great way to create a gluten-free version of chicken and waffles. These flours can still provide a crispy texture while offering a unique and slightly nutty flavor.

In addition, using alternative flours can also add nutritional value to the dish. For example, quinoa flour is high in protein and fiber, while rice flour is a good source of vitamins and minerals such as iron and calcium.
